DESIGN CHALLENGE #1 (part 1 of 4)

Meet the First Challenger

This post is part of the Elearning Design Challenge Series, which you can read about here.

Volunteer:

Dr. Mia Kalish, Office of Institutional Effectiveness, Doña Ana Community College

Challenge:

The nursing program recently lost its accreditation because its instructors could not adequately evaluate teaching outcomes.

The college provides a professional training program called ChAMPIONs to help instructors teach more effectively. The program has been a success for the college; however, completion of the program has been limited due to logistical challenges of its face-to-face format. Dr. Kalish has been tasked with converting the classroom training into an asynchronous, web-based format to spread the benefits of the ChAMPIONs program and help the nursing program regain its accreditation.
